Gadolinium in PDB 3atd: Crystal Structure of the KIR3.2 Cytoplasmic Domain (Na+-Free Crystal Soaked in 10 Mm Gadolinium Chloride and 10 Mm Magnesium Chloride)

Protein crystallography data

The structure of Crystal Structure of the KIR3.2 Cytoplasmic Domain (Na+-Free Crystal Soaked in 10 Mm Gadolinium Chloride and 10 Mm Magnesium Chloride), PDB code: 3atd was solved by A.Inanobe, Y.Kurachi, with X-Ray Crystallography technique. A brief refinement statistics is given in the table below:

Resolution Low / High (Å) 48.30 / 3.01
Space group I 4 2 2
Cell size a, b, c (Å), α, β, γ (°) 82.373, 82.373, 172.810, 90.00, 90.00, 90.00
R / Rfree (%) 25.3 / 28.3
